Road Food Sensations: Indian Snacks Around The Globe
Street food serves as a vibrant canvas for Indian snacks, showcasing the abundant culinary heritage of India past its boundaries. Cities worldwide, from London to New York, feature bustling stalls and food trucks using a selection of Indian specials. Popular things like samosas, full of spiced potatoes and peas, entice passersby with their crispy structure and mouthwatering taste. Pani puri, a precious road treat, captivates with its burst of appetizing water and chickpea filling, supplying a surge of preference in every bite. In Toronto, vivid chaat variations, combining yogurt, chutneys, and crunchy aspects, mirror the flexibility of Indian tastes. Furthermore, vada pav, a spicy potato fritter sandwich, has actually discovered a home in different urban centers, becoming a favored amongst food lovers. This globalization of Indian street food not only elevates the culinary experience yet additionally promotes cultural connections through shared traditions and tastes.

Regional Variations: Discovering India's Diverse Vegetarian Offerings
While India's cooking landscape is vast and differed, its vegan offerings stick out for their local variety and rich social importance. Each area flaunts distinct components and food preparation techniques that show neighborhood customs and environments. As an example, North Indian cuisine features abundant, creamy meals like paneer butter masala and chole, while South Indian price often includes lighter choices such as dosa and sambar, characterized by the use lentils and rice. In the West, Rajasthan provides spicy, dry meals like gatte ki sabzi, while Gujarat is recognized for its pleasant and tasty mixes, noticeable in thalis. The East showcases making use of mustard oil and fresh veggies in Bengali food, with dishes like shorshe begun. This regional range assurances that Indian vegetarian food provides not just a banquet for the taste buds yet also a glimpse into the country's varied social textile, making it a vivid part of global cuisine.
